Abstract
THIS PRESENTATION:
• Highlights the motion of censure against the Israeli Union of Social
Workers passed by the IFSW General
Meeting on Monday
• Is not a self-righteous, moralistic judgement against Israeli social workers
and their organisation
• Is an invitation for Israeli social workers
to join a journey that I and my pākeha social work colleagues have had to walk
on relating to advancing justice for our
indigenous Maori peoples in Aotearoa
New Zealand
• Is a personal statement from me, not
claiming to speak on behalf of my professional association or anyone else.
